
Top Things to Do in Bologna, Bologna, Italy
Bologna is one of the most underrated cities in Italy. It offers a rich range of things to do, reflected in its many nicknames – la rossa (the red one – both in politics and, well, literally); la dotta (the learned – home of the western world’s oldest university and plenty of museums); la grossa (the fat one, for its unmatched cuisine) and la torre (for its many, many towers).Â
It’s a unique, fascinating city which, compared to many towns in Italy, goes under the radar. Here are the 20 top things to do.
For us, this was Bologna’s most uniquely interesting sight. If there’s one thing Bologna is famous for across the globe (except for, of course, bolognese…) it’s its university: the oldest in the Western world, dating back almost 1,000 years. From the 16th to the 19th century, the Palazzo dell’Archiginnasio was the university’s main building.
It’s free to enter, and quite a sight to behold. As well as being a marvellous palazzo, the walls and ceilings are covered in coats of arms.
